What is FR4 TG130?

FR-4 TG130 TG stands for Glass Transition and is the temperature at which a PCB substrate changes from a rigid structure to a viscous one. Measured in Celsius, TG130 simply means that 130 degrees Celsius is the temperature range which would cause FR-4 TG 130 will transition to its softened state.

What is FR4 material in PCB?

FR4 is the most common material grade that comprises fabricated circuit boards. ‘FR’ indicates the material is flame retardant and the ‘4’ indicates woven glass reinforced epoxy resin. Single or double-sided PCB structures consist of an FR4 core and top and bottom copper layers.

What is the difference between FR4 and FR5?

FR4 has a Tg of 130° C (266° F) and a maximum operating temperature of 110° C (230° F). Thin inner laminates for multi-layer boards are also made of this material. Like FR4, but thermally more consistent. FR5 has a Tg of 160° C (320° F) and a maximum operating temperature of 140° C (284° F).

Why is FR4 green?

The only green part is the outer covering of resin called the solder mask or solder resist/oil. The actual core of a typical FR-4 circuit board is a plain, dull, yellow color, but the solder mask can come in many colors such as blue, red, yellow, black and white.

What is Tg for FR4?

The standard FR4 Tg is between 130 – 140°C, the median Tg is 150 °C and the high Tg is greater than 170°C. In the hot state, high Tg FR4 will have better mechanical and chemical resistance to heat and moisture than standard FR4.
